Some new south African Eriophyidae (Acari: Eriophyoidea), with description of a new genus

Abstract
Three new species of Aceria Keifer and Ectomerus Newkirk and Keifer are described: Aceria clutiae, A. giraffae and Ectomerus systenus. A new genus, Afromerus, is described and 5new species are recognized: A. florinoxus, A. sericeae, A. lindquisti, A. toricolus and A. rubisinus. The genus Artacris is reviewed and placed in synonymy with Aceria.
